Understanding the CNC Wood Router
A CNC wood router is a computer-controlled cutting machine designed specifically for woodworking tasks such as carving, shaping, and engraving. Unlike traditional routers, it uses pre-programmed software to guide the cutting tool along precise paths, allowing for detailed and repeatable patterns. The router typically consists of a spindle that holds the cutting bit, a worktable where the material is fixed, and a computer interface that controls the movement of the tool in three dimensions.
The key advantage of the CNC wood router is its ability to automate complex cuts with high accuracy. This eliminates human error and reduces waste, especially when producing multiple copies of the same design. The router’s software also enables users to import designs from CAD programs, making it versatile for custom projects and large-scale production.
Setting Up and Operating the Machine
The setup process for a computer wood router involves several critical steps to ensure optimal performance and safety. Initially, the workpiece must be securely clamped to the router’s worktable to prevent movement during operation. The choice of cutting bits depends on the material and the desired finish, so selecting the appropriate tool is essential.
Once the material and tooling are prepared, the operator loads the design file into the CNC software. Operators need to verify the tool path and perform a dry run without cutting to ensure the program runs correctly. Attention to feed rates and spindle speeds is vital to prevent tool damage or material burn. Safe operation protocols, including wearing protective gear and ensuring the emergency stop button is functional, are mandatory.
Maintenance and Troubleshooting Tips
Proper maintenance of a CNC wood router extends the machine’s lifespan and maintains cutting quality. Regular cleaning of the work area and removal of dust and debris prevent mechanical jams and overheating. Lubricating moving parts according to the manufacturer’s specifications ensures smooth operation.
Troubleshooting common issues such as inconsistent cuts or software errors requires a systematic approach. Checking tool sharpness, verifying material placement, and confirming software parameters are the first steps.
